Output 6196a71a985b470abd7e4e5ad0f8cb7354f7cbba81a1ae56b57aa3219dddb8f8:21

value
286089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24db43c60387561fa6ac095abb025cbca5c5080f OP_EQUAL
address
353tvELwT1VVEs7MfcQJpKpdegpiUfKtyW
transaction
6196a71a985b470abd7e4e5ad0f8cb7354f7cbba81a1ae56b57aa3219dddb8f8
spent
true